元素科技

元素科技 > 开发资源 > 前端技术

前端工程化

2023-11-16 00:14元素科技
字号
放大
标准

前端工程化文章

一、前端工程化概述

前端工程化是指将前端开发过程规范化、标准化、流程化,以提高开发效率、降低维护成本、提升用户体验。前端工程化涵盖了从需求分析、设计、编码、测试、部署、发布等各个环节,是一套完整的前端开发管理体系。

二、前端工程化框架

前端工程化框架是实现前端工程化的重要工具,它可以帮助开发者快速搭建项目结构,提高开发效率。常见的前端工程化框架包括:Reac、Vue、Agular等。这些框架提供了丰富的组件库和工具,使得开发者可以更加专注于业务逻辑的实现,而不是陷入技术细节中。

三、前端工程化开发环境配置

前端工程化开发环境配置是实现前端工程化的基础,它可以帮助开发者提高开发效率、降低出错率。常见的开发环境包括:Visual Sudio Code、WebSorm等。这些开发环境提供了代码自动补全、代码调试、代码版本控制等功能,使得开发者可以更加专注于开发本身。

四、前端工程化代码质量与可维护性

前端工程化代码质量与可维护性是实现前端工程化的重要保障。通过制定代码规范、编写可读性高的代码、使用代码审查等方式,可以提高代码质量和可维护性。同时,使用自动化工具进行代码格式化和测试覆盖率的检查,可以进一步提高代码质量和可维护性。

五、前端工程化性能优化

前端工程化性能优化是提高网站性能的重要手段。通过优化图片、压缩代码、使用CD等方式,可以减少页面加载时间和流量消耗。同时,使用浏览器缓存、启用Gzip压缩等技术,可以进一步提高网站性能。

六、前端工程化测试与持续集成

前端工程化测试与持续集成是保障网站质量和稳定性的重要手段。通过编写单元测试和集成测试,可以检查代码是否符合预期、是否存在漏洞和缺陷。同时,使用自动化工具进行测试执行和报告生成,可以提高测试效率和准确性。持续集成则可以将代码集成和测试流程自动化,及时发现和解决问题,提高开发效率和产品质量。

七、前端工程化部署与发布

前端工程化部署与发布是实现网站上线的关键环节。通过制定部署流程和规范,可以确保网站在各种环境下都能正常运行。同时,使用自动化工具进行部署和发布,可以提高效率和质量,减少人为错误和延误。常见的部署方式包括:直接上传到服务器、使用版本控制工具进行部署等。在发布过程中需要注意版本控制和回滚计划等安全措施,确保网站稳定性和可靠性。

相关内容

点击排行

猜你喜欢